I left the office a little under three hours before my flight, and spent the first hour and a half of that studying that lovely Jakartan phenomenon known as macet (traffic jam). On radio the DJs were joking about the traffic report -- "it's Friday afternoon, so why even bother, because the entire city is jammed as always!" -- and I got to further my studies of macetology a little. One step above the ordinary macet is the macet banget, flippant Javanese slang for "very jammed"; more staid is the formal-sounding macet terus, or "straight jam" all along a road; an even more thorough clusterf*** of cars is macet komplit (as in "complete"), and worst of all is the inescapable soul-sucking quagmire known simply as macet total. Today the situation was merely komplitly messed up and I got to the airport 15 min before the check-in closed.
